Paragraphs
Introduction
Academic writing is divided into paragraphs in a meaningful, structured, way. A paragraph is a group of sentences that develop one topic or idea. The topic of one paragraph should follow logically from the topic of the last paragraph and should lead on to the topic of the next paragraph.
Paragraphs have different functions, but all develop an idea – that is, they add information, explanation, examples and illustrations to the central theme or idea until the theme is fully developed.
Every paragraph has a structure. It is not just a random collection of sentences. The parts that make up the text are related in meaningful ways to each other.
